Quincy University’s Torie Bunzell (Utica, Ill.) is the Great Lakes Valley Conference Softball Pitcher of the Week.

 

Bunzell, a sophomore pitcher for the Lady Hawks, guided her club to three wins last week, including a pair over Missouri-St. Louis in what was a battle for first-place in the GLVC standings.

 

On the week, Bunzell was 3-1 with a 0.55 ERA. She posted four complete games and allowed just two runs and nine hits in over 25 innings of work while striking out 50 opposing batters.

 

In a doubleheader with Rockhurst on Wednesday, Bunzell won the opening game, 1-0, by allowing just one hit and striking out 16 batters. She took the loss in the second game, a 1-0 decision, but surrendered just four hits and one earned run, while striking out 11.

 

Bunzell returned on Saturday to post a win in each game of the Lady Hawks’ doubleheader sweep over Missouri-St. Louis. In the first game of the day, Bunzell struck out 17 batters and allowed just one hit in Quincy’s 2-0 victory.

 

In the nightcap, an 11-1 Quincy win, Bunzell pitched five innings and allowed just three hits, one earned run and posted six strikeouts.

 

On the week, Bunzell became the school’s single-season record holder for strikeouts and became just the 65th pitcher in NCAA Division II history to record 300 strikeouts in a season. On the year, she is 20-9 with a 1.20 ERA and has notched 311 strikeouts.

 

Quincy (23-20) is in first-place in the GLVC standings at 14-3 and has won 12 of its last 14 games. The Lady Hawks will face Truman State, UW-Parkside and Lewis this week.
